About the Author

If his mother is to be believed, Danny started his culinary career at age four by making a Mother’s Day breakfast in bed and hasn’t stopped cooking since. While he can be described as an auto-didactic chef, some of his kitchen/management positions have been with 1910 Restaurant, Butterfield 9, Bossa Bistro & Lounge, and Notti Bianchi (while at Notti Bianchi he won a Washington Restaurant Association RAMMY Award, a Star Chef acknowledgment, amongst other honors and achievements). He is also an award-winning wine director, an avid cigar smoker, jazz lover, and a huge fan of all things pork,
